About

Spooky Season is officially here as Halloween returns to Coleraine on October 31st! Join us at Ulster University where this free event will have fun for all the family with a variety of activities and entertainment!

There will be scary stilt walkers, amazing fire poi and a whole host of spooky characters. Families can enjoy amusements, circus workshops, bushcraft and our ever popular balloon modeller! The Spooky Trail returns for 2024, are you brave enough to enter?

Live music will be keeping the crowds entertained and the spooktacular night will be rounded off with a fantastic firework display!

Wrap up warm, grab your costumes and get ready to get your creep on!
